Eastern Pondhawk vs North American Badger
Erythemis simplicicollis compared with Taxidea taxus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Eastern Pondhawk | North American Badger |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Odonata (Odonata) | Carnivora (Carnivorans) |
| Family | Libellulidae | Mustelidae (Weasels & Otters) |
| Genus | Erythemis | Taxidea |
| Species | Erythemis simplicicollis | Taxidea taxus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Eastern Pondhawk and North American Badger share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
